Alaska Airlines at FLL: Terminal Information
Alaska Airlines operates from Terminal 1 at Fort Lauderdale-Hollywood International Airport. Specifically, flights typically depart from Concourse C, with Gate C9 being commonly used. However, gate assignments can change, so it’s advisable to check the departure screens upon arrival at the airport.
Check-In and Baggage Services
Check-In Options
Passengers flying with Alaska Airlines can check in:
Online: Available 1 to 24 hours before the scheduled departure.
At the Airport: Via self-service kiosks or at the ticket counter in Terminal 1.
For flights to Havana, self-service check-in is not available. Passengers must check in at the airport at least 3 hours prior to departure.
Baggage Policies
Alaska Airlines’ baggage policies are as follows:
Checked Baggage: Accepted during ticket counter hours only and no more than 4 hours before flight departure.
Carry-On Baggage: Passengers are allowed one carry-on bag and one personal item.
It’s recommended to review Alaska Airlines’ official baggage policy for detailed information on size and weight restrictions.
Lounge Access
Currently, there is no dedicated Alaska Lounge at FLL. However, Alaska Lounge+ members have access to American Airlines Admirals Club® locations when arriving or departing on Alaska Airlines, Hawaiian Airlines, or American Airlines flights.
